On Friday, February 14, the bargaining teams for the Long Beach Unified School District and TALB held their third bargaining session. During this full-day session, teams finalized ground rules and made significant progress in negotiations.
As a result of the work completed over the last three sessions, the bargaining teams reached several tentative agreements on contract language revisions, including:
- Expanded Eligibility Criteria: Teachers with one “Developing” rating on their most recent evaluation—pending approval from their current principal—may now apply for summer school positions and submit voluntary transfer requests.
- Payroll Error Revisions: Updates to payroll error guidelines to align with current law.
- Health and Welfare Benefits Adjustments: Changes designed to help delay reaching the District Annual Maximum for medical plans.
- Expanded Peer Assistance and Review (PAR) Eligibility: Teachers may now voluntarily participate in the PAR program, and National Board Designated Master Teachers can serve as Consulting Teachers for PAR.
- Shared Decision Making: Clarification of Joint Shared Decision Making Committee meeting timelines and functions.
The District remains committed to working collaboratively with TALB to reach a successor agreement. Future sessions will address key topics such as compensation, work year, additional health and medical cost containment measures, and evaluation procedures.
